Relationship Quote by Robin Hobb

“That, I think, is the shock of any relationship ending. It is realizing that what is still an ongoing relationship to someone is, for the other person, something finished and done with.” quote by Robin Hobb

About This Quote

Source Novel: The Farseer Trilogy (fiction)

The quote captures the pain of realizing a relationship continues for one party while it has ended for the other, highlighting emotional dissonance.

In simple terms: One person may feel a relationship is over while the other still feels it’s ongoing.
